Market Performance reveals brand's share of foot traffic, reflecting its competitive strength and customer preference in the Cafe & Restaurants industry.
Milky Ice holds a leading position in the United Arab Emirates' Cafe & Restaurants sector with a market performance percentile of 97, placing it in the top 3% of brands. This indicates strong customer preference. Performance peers include Saarangaa Bhojan Shala, Al Haram restaurant, Bombay Naan, Layali Al Sham Restaurant, Urla Restaurant & Lounge, and Anbar Restaurant & Cafe - Business Bay all within a similar performance range.
CSAT reflects how well the brand meets customer expectations, impacting loyalty and repeat business in the competitive Cafe & Restaurants market.
Milky Ice demonstrates exceptional customer satisfaction in the United Arab Emirates, with an overall CSAT of 99%, a significant 14.6 percentage point increase year-over-year. Dubai exhibits a CSAT of 100%, a 16.4 percentage point increase. This high CSAT suggests strong brand affinity and effective customer service.
Outlet count indicates brand reach and market presence, essential for assessing expansion and competitive positioning in Cafe & Restaurants.
Milky Ice has a total of 11 outlets in the United Arab Emirates. Dubai has 7 outlets, Abu Dhabi Emirate has 2, while Ras al-Khaimah and Sharjah Emirate each have 1. This distribution highlights Dubai as Milky Ice's primary market.
Competitor analysis identifies key players and customer preferences, crucial for strategic differentiation and gaining a competitive edge.
Customers of Milky Ice in the United Arab Emirates also frequently visit KFC (10.64% cross-visitation), Burger King (6.38%), SAVVA all day lounge (6.38%), Yalanji يَلنجي Restaurant & Cafe By Chef Dema (6.38%), and Hardee's (4.26%). This indicates shared customer interests and potential competitive overlap.
Traffic workload reveals peak hours and customer flow, optimizing staffing, promotions, and resource allocation to improve customer experience.
Milky Ice experiences its highest traffic workload between 10:00 AM and 10:00 PM in the United Arab Emirates, peaking between 6:00 PM and 7:00 PM. The lowest traffic occurs between midnight and 7:00 AM. This data enables strategic staffing and promotional planning.
